"One Motto, One Badge, One Bond and Singleness of Heart." The Delta Theta chapter of AOII was chartered at Texas Woman's University on February 22, 1987. AOII colonized at TWU with the assistance of the Alpha Delta Chapter (University of Alabama, Tuscaloosa, Alabama). The chapter was installed with 27 members by International President Virginia (Ginger) Anne Banks, Pi Kappa (University of Texas at Austin, Austin, Texas).
The Object of Alpha Omicron Pi
The object of the Fraternity shall be to encourage a spirit of Fraternity and love among its members; to stand at all times for character, dignity, scholarship, and college loyalty; to strive for and support the best interest of the colleges and universities in which chapters are installed, and in no way to disregard, injure, or sacrifice those interests for the sake of prestige or advancement of the Fraternity or any of its chapters.
Mission Statement
Alpha Omicron Pi is an international women's fraternity promoting friendship for a lifetime, inspiring academic excellence, lifelong learning, and developing leadership skills through service to the fraternity, and community.
